It’s taken me until now to have a play with this Simply Fabulous Simply Sent kit.

It comes complete with 8 laser cut cards,  matching envelopes and ribbon, sticker hearts and rhinestones.

Personally, I don’t really like the postcard style, but that’s easy fixed – I created my own card blank and popped the postcard up on the front on dimensionals.

simply fabulous

The card base is a landscape of Pistachio Pudding cut to the same size as the postcard from the Simply Fabulous Simply Sent kit (126925). Mats of more Pistachio Pudding and Whisper White card were cut to nest in the centre of the postcard. A sentiment from Perfectly Penned (Wood 128703 or Clear 122892) was stamped in Versamark ink (102283) onto the Whisper White mat and heat embossed with Clear EP (109130). Bermuda Bay, Pistachio Pudding and Smoky Slate inks were applied over the top with Sponge Daubers (102892) and the excess ink wiped away to reveal the sentiment. The layers were matted together directly and then one of the Smoky Slate ribbons was threaded through and tied in a bow. Sticker hearts were layered up, added along the bottom of the stamped and inked layer and finished with rhinestones. Finally the layers were popped up on the card front with dimensionals.
